Singapore MRT News Today: Impact of Thomson-East Coast Line Disruption
Singapore’s commuters faced significant challenges today as the Thomson-East Coast Line experienced extensive service disruptions due to train faults. This event affected thousands during peak hours, highlighting persistent issues in one of Southeast Asia’s most advanced public transport systems. Such disruptions impact not only daily commute routines but also the overall confidence in Singapore’s public transit infrastructure. Understanding the ramifications of these issues is crucial for both regular commuters and authorities focused on maintaining a reliable system.
Current State of the Thomson-East Coast Line
The Thomson-East Coast Line is integral to Singapore’s expanding public transportation network, designed to ease congestion and offer efficient travel routes across the city. Today’s disruption caused by technical faults severely impacted morning and evening rush hours, drawing attention to ongoing operational challenges.
The disruption led to significant delays and widespread commuter frustration.
